Male connector/plug WINSTA® MIDI B codingThe WINSTA® MIDI male connector/plug B coding is economical and space thanks to its compact dimensions. The pluggable PCB connectors with spring pressure connection technology and Push-in CAGE CLAMP® technology from WAGO allow fast, vibration-proof, maintenance-free terminal connections. For greater security in electrical installations, the pcb connectors is equipped with mechanical protection against mismating. Electrical drives, such as those used in sun protection systems or shading systems, can be activated via the SMI protocol. B coding enables the WINSTA® MIDI pcb connectors to be used for control in applications in the domains of automation, mechanical engineering and robotics. The rated current and voltage are important criteria for selecting a pcb connectors: They tell us about the product’s domains of use. This product has a current rating of 25 A – as a result it is suitable for high power loads. The WINSTA® MIDI Pluggable Connection System with Push-in CAGE CLAMP® spring pressure connection technology facilitates exemplary electrification. Thanks to the built-in test slot, it is possible to check connections even when they are plugged in. This saves time, labor, and money.WINSTA® MIDI solutions for your electrical installation – protected against mismating and maintenance-freeThe WINSTA® Pluggable Connection System is perfectly tailored to the very strict requirements of building installation. It makes electrical installation pluggable, and thus more efficient, even more reliable, and error-free. Using this pre-assembled system decreases assembly times and errors during installation at the construction site. Electrical data - Ratings per IEC/EN
| Ratings per | IEC/EN 60664-1 |
|---|---|
| Nominal voltage (III/3) | 400 V |
| Rated impulse withstand voltage (III / 3) | 6 kV |
| Rated current | 25 A |
| Legend (ratings) | (III / 3) ≙ Overvoltage category III / Pollution degree 3 |
| Ratings per | IEC/EN 60664-1 / IEC/EN 60664-1 / IEC/EN 60664-1 |
| Overvoltage category | III / III / II |
| Pollution degree | 3 / 2 / 2 |
| Nominal voltage | 400 V |
| Rated impulse withstand voltage | 6 kV |
| Rated current | 25 A |
Electrical data - Ratings per IEC/EN – Notes
| Rated current (note) | 25 A for 3-pole load20 A for 4- and 5-pole load |
|---|
Electrical data - Ratings per UL 1977
| Note for the US market | Some versions may also be used for current interruption in accordance with the UL certificate in select applications with currents below 16 A and voltages up to 600 V. For further information, please contact your local sales office. |
|---|---|
| Rated voltage (UL 1977) | 600 V |
| Rated current UL 1977 | 23 A |
| Approvals per | UL 1977 |
| Rated voltage | 600 V |
| Rated current | 23 A |
Electrical data - General information
| Note on contact resistance | approx. 1 mΩ of contact resistance approx. 0.25 mΩ contact transition plug/socket |

Physical data
| Pin spacing | 10 mm / 0.394 inches |
|---|---|
| Width | 47 mm / 1.85 inches |
| Height | 29.5 mm / 1.161 inches |
| Height from the surface | 26 mm / 1.024 inches |
| Depth | 14.6 mm / 0.575 inches |
| Solder pin length | 3.5 mm |
| Solder pin dimensions | 1 x 0.8 mm |
| Drilled hole diameter with tolerance | 1.5 (-0.1 … +0.1) mm |
Mechanical data
| Technology | SMI |
|---|---|
| Use | Control technology |
| Coding | B |
| Variable coding | Yes |
| Marking | I+ I- L ⏚ N |
| Potential marking | I+ I- L ⏚ N |
| Mating force of a plug-in connection | approx. 20 … 70 N (depending on pole number) |
| Retention force of a plug-in connection | Locked: > 80 N |
| Unmating force of a plug-in connection | Unlocked: approx. 20 … 70 N (depending on pole number) |
| Number of mating cycles | 200, without resistive load |
| Design | straight |
Plug-in connection
| Contact type (pluggable connector) | Male connector/plug |
|---|---|
| Connector (connection type) | for PCB |
| Mismating protection | Yes |
| Note on mismating protection | All WINSTA® components are 100% protected against mismating when:a.) plugging different numbers of polesb.) plugging while rotated 180 c.) plugging while laterally staggeredd.) plugging one pole |
| Mating direction to the PCB | 90 ° |
| Locking lever | yes |
| Locking of plug-in connection | locking lever |
| Note on locking system | All connectors for mounted installations (snap-in versions for lighting fixtures or devices, all types of PCB and distribution connectors) are factory-equipped with locking levers to ensure plugs and sockets are securely locked. Additional locking levers are only required for flying leads (plug/socket). |
